-
nodejs获取文件夹下所有文件
function findSync(startPath) { 隐冲 let result=[] 明咐 function finder(path) { let files=fs.readdirSync(
-
存储过程的问题
拼接sql时出错了你要转换int这么修改:set @sql='selectfromkqempe kqleft join(selectfrom otapdj wheredyear='+cast(@year
-
mysql 一张表根据另外一张表统计的个数来排序
select t1.shop_id,count(1)from shop t1 left join goods t2 on t1.shop_id=t2.shop_idgroupby t1.shop_idorder by count(1)
-
mysql查询一对一关系的两张表,出现重复
select A.a1,A.a2 ,B.b1,B.b2 from Aleft join B on A.typeid = B.typeidselect * from m_tb left join(select id, title, mid,
-
MySQL中JOIN的用法
JOIN用于连表查询,主要有5种用法。下面分别演示这5种用法 随便建2张表,结构如下 字段col1用来使两张表有一个同名字段的(但其实没什么用
-
图解数据库左连接、右连接、内连接、外连接、全连接的区别
数据库连表方式 内连接 :inner 、inner join外连接 :outer join 左外连接 :left outer join左连接 :le
-
postgresql 数据库 与TimescaleDB 时序库 join 在一起
之前在CSDN阅读资料时,发现有人问怎么把 postgresql数据库 的表 跟TimescaleDB 时序库的表 join在一起,正好我在查询数据的时候遇到过这个问题 ,我说一下我的解决方案我选择的是postgresql数据库的fdw功
-
PostgreSQL 对IN,EXISTS,ANYALL,JOIN的sql优化方案
测试环境:postgres=# select version(); version------------------------------------------------
-
MySQL 8.0 新特性之哈希连接(Hash Join)
MySQL 开发组于 2019 年 10 月 14 日 正式发布了 MySQL 8.0.18 GA 版本,带来了一些新特性和增强功能。其中最引人注目的莫过于多表连接查询支持 hash join 方式了。我们先来看看官方的描述:MySQL
-
Mysql 8.0.18 hash join测试
Hash JoinHash Join 不需要任何索引来执行,并且在大多数情况下比当前的块嵌套循环算法更有效。下面通过实例代码给大家介绍Mysql 8.0.18 hash join测试,具体内容如下所示:CREATE TABLE COLU
-
MySQL 8.0.18 Hash Join不支持leftright join左右连接问题
在MySQL 8.0.18中,增加了Hash Join新功能,它适用于未创建索引的字段,做等值关联查询。在之前的版本里,如果连接的字段没有创建索引,查询速度会是非常慢的,优化器会采用BNL(块嵌套)算法。Hash Join算法是把一张小表数
-
Mysql巧用join优化sql的方法详解
0. 准备相关表来进行接下来的测试相关建表语句请看:https:github.comYangBaohustmy_sqluser1表,取经组+----+-----------+-----------------+----------
-
sql server几种Join的区别测试方法
主要来介绍下Inner Join , Full Out Join , Cross Join , Left Join , Right Join的区别。Inner Join:筛选两边都有的记录 Full Out Join:两边都筛选出来,匹
-
MySQL联表查询的简单示例
MySql会用到联表查询,对于刚学习的新手来说,可能会理解起来有难度。下面这篇文章就来给大家详细介绍MySQL联表查询的相关内容,分享出来供大家参考学习,下面话不多说了,来一起看看详细的介绍吧关系型数据库,免不了表之间存在各种引用与关联。
-
mysql中各种常见join连表查询实例总结
本文实例讲述了mysql中各种常见join连表查询。分享给大家供大家参考,具体如下:通常我们需要连接多个表查询数据,以获取想要的结果。一、连接可以分为三类:(1) 内连接:join,inner join(2) 外连接:left join
-
mysql中left join设置条件在on与where时的用法区别分析
本文实例讲述了mysql中left join设置条件在on与where时的用法区别。分享给大家供大家参考,具体如下:一、首先我们准备两张表来进行测试。CREATE TABLE `a` (`id` int(11) unsigned NOT
-
MySQL联表查询基本 *** 作之left-join常见的坑
概述对于中小体量的项目而言,联表查询是再常见不过的 *** 作了,尤其是在做报表的时候。然而校对数据的时候,您发现坑了吗?本篇文章就 mysql 常用联表查询复现常见的坑。基础环境建表语句DROP TABLE IF EXISTS `role`
-
getdata table表格数据join mysql方法
public function json_product_list($where, $order){global $_M;$this->table = load::sys_class('tabledata',
-
MySQL left join *** 作中on和where放置条件的区别介绍
优先级两者放置相同条件,之所以可能会导致结果集不同,就是因为优先级。on的优先级是高于where的。首先明确两个概念:LEFT JOIN 关键字会从左表 (table_name1) 那里返回所有的行,即使在右表 (table_name2)